===[https://onlinelibrary.wiley.com/pb-assets/assets/15422011/JMWH%20Style%20Guide%20March-1680518218383.pdf ''Journal of Midwifery & Women’s Health'' (JMWH)]===
*Do not label people with their condition.
**Avoid: alcoholic, addict, user, abuser, smoker, asthmatic, epileptic, obese.
**Preferred: people with opioid use disorder, person who smokes, individuals who have asthma, people with epilepsy, person with obesity.
*An exception to this guidance is in cases where persons prefer to be identified by a condition.
**Example: Deaf person, pregnant person.
